Sunny Hills and Pacifica are an even 3-3 against one another since December of 2017, but not for long. The Lancers will be taking part in a tournament against the Mariners at 5:00 p.m. on Thursday. Sunny Hills is strutting in with some offensive muscle as they've averaged 54.4 points per game this season.
Sunny Hills is probably headed into the contest with a chip on their shoulder considering Tustin just ended the team's three-game winning streak on Tuesday. They fell 54-44 to the Tillers.
Despite the loss, Sunny Hills had strong showings from Jayden Bai, who went 5-for-10 on his way to 15 points and seven boards, and Immanuel Lin, who posted 12 points. The team also got some help courtesy of Zach Castillo, who had three points and nine rebounds.
Meanwhile, Pacifica came up short against Beckman on Tuesday and fell 60-47.
Sunny Hills' defeat dropped their record down to 4-4. As for Pacifica, their loss dropped their record down to 6-2.
Sunny Hills was able to grind out a solid victory over Pacifica in their previous matchup back in January, winning 47-34. The rematch might be a little tougher for the Lancers since the squad won't have the home-court advantage this time around. We'll see if the change in venue makes a difference.
